Leandro Soto
Autumn Quarter 2002
Cuban theatre artist Leandro Soto, celebrated for his performance art, installations, and theatre design, will be in residence fall quarter. He will present E Pluribus Unum, a performance/video/installation piece that addresses the issue of pluralism. His residency is part of OSU Theatre's Cuban Theatre and Culture initiative co-sponsored by the Ohio Arts Council's International Program, the Office of International Education, and the Coca-Cola Student Project Fund.
On Friday November 1, Coco Fusco, celebrated Cuban-American performer and writer, will respond to the work in an AfterWords Post-Performance Discussion with Leandro Soto.
